Introduction to Modeling Porous Media Flow


You can use COMSOL Multiphysics® with the Porous Media Flow Module, an add-on product, to model flow in porous media. In this previously held webinar, you will get an overview of the software and module before getting a detailed introduction to what porous media flow is. This includes several examples that demonstrate the ubiquity of porous media.

From there, the focus shifts to modeling flow in porous media. The major modeling steps and considerations for simulating porous media are discussed, including:

  • Importing the geometry (which can often be a complex process since the geometry is taken from scanned image data)
  • Refining the mesh (which can be expensive since fine meshing is necessary for resolving pore space)
  • Solving the fluid flow equations (which can be intensive at the macroscale)

We also discuss different approaches for simulating porous media flow and highlight a wide range of multiphysics couplings and features. Lastly, we demonstrate how to build a model that simulates Forchheimer flow.
